Welcome home On October 31, birding enthusiasts will flock togetherto welcome godwits and other migratory birds back to the Manawatu Estuary after their 11,000km flight from the Northern Hemisphere.
Experts will be on hand with spotting scopes, and will provide plenty of educational, entertaining bird lore.

Words on Waiheke The Waiheke Literary Festival is an intimate festival featuring writers from a variety of genres, including poets, dramatists and children's writers.
It runs October 29-30 and includes a literary lunch, talks, readings and discussions. Book at the Waiheke Community Art Gallery.
